Not sure how it works in the UK but handovers are procedures well documented by Volvo and European dealers need to have a customer sign off at the end.

They have a checklist that they have to comply and the customer has to sign the checklist document that states that the vendor:
-instructed you on the car generic functionalities
-instructed you on the infotaimenet
-instructed you how to configure the car
-instructed you how the external features work
-gave you an overview of the engine
-instructed you how the internal features work
-instructed you how the volvo additional car services work
-informed you regarding the planned maitenances
-and a few other things i dont remember

I had to confirm all the above and sign it. Apparently they send the signed checklist to Volvo.
But again, I have no clue how Volvo UK works.
